.elementor-widget-image-gallery .gallery-item .gallery-caption{font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-20851 .elementor-element.elementor-element-20851 .gallery-item{padding:0 0 13px 13px;}.elementor-20851 .elementor-element.elementor-element-20851 .gallery{margin:0 0 -13px -13px;}.elementor-20851 .elementor-element.elementor-element-20851 .gallery-item .gallery-caption{text-align:center;}/* Start custom CSS for image-gallery, class: .elementor-element-20851 */.gallery-item {
    transition: 0.3s ease
}
.gallery-item:hover {
    transform: translatey(-5px) scale(1.05);
}
@media only screen and (max-width:360px){
    .gallery-item {
        width: 33% !important;
    }
}
.attachment-full.size-full {
    filter: grayscale(100%);
} 
.attachment-full.size-full:hover {
    filter: grayscale(0%) !important;
} 

#gallery-1.gallery.galleryid-20410.gallery-columns-10.gallery-size-full figure.gallery-item div.gallery-icon.landscape img.attachment-full.size-full/* End custom CSS */